Output 34f4fb97d8720fe757d2e97e3e82a96f7c42c4f6c90853458dac25584600b67a:32

value
529908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6531b93901aecbc047650d3b908ac9237d3caefc OP_EQUAL
address
3Av5jmbpQD4o2yj5Bgg1u1YwyEqmJgi6tU
transaction
34f4fb97d8720fe757d2e97e3e82a96f7c42c4f6c90853458dac25584600b67a
spent
true